Broad-footed Mole vs Caatinga laucha
Scapanus latimanus compared with Calomys expulsus
Taxonomic Classification
| Rank | Broad-footed Mole | Caatinga laucha |
|---|---|---|
| Kingdom same | Animalia (Animals) | Animalia (Animals) |
| Phylum same | Chordata (Chordates) | Chordata (Chordates) |
| Class same | Mammalia (Mammals) | Mammalia (Mammals) |
| Order | Soricomorpha (Soricomorpha) | Rodentia (Rodents) |
| Family | Talpidae | Cricetidae |
| Genus | Scapanus | Calomys |
| Species | Scapanus latimanus | Calomys expulsus |
Evolutionary Relationship
Broad-footed Mole and Caatinga laucha share a common ancestor at the Class level: Mammalia. (Mammals)
